MySql数据库服务器能否以mm-dd-yyyy格式存储日期值?
答案 0 :(得分:5)
不是原始DATE
列:这些列始终表示为YYYY-MM-DD
。
但是,您可以使用DATE_FORMAT()
以您喜欢的任何格式输出日期。
SELECT DATE_FORMAT(column, "%m-%d-%Y");
答案 1 :(得分:1)
日期存储为日期,而不是字符串 它们不以任何特定格式存储。
您可以通过调用DATE_FORMAT
以各种格式检索日期。
答案 2 :(得分:0)
您可以像这样更改日期格式客户端:
mysql> set date_format = '%m-%d-%Y';
数据库如何实际存储日期应该是无关紧要的。
答案 3 :(得分:0)
没有mysql无法以该格式存储日期。 它只能以yyyy-mm-dd格式存储日期。 你改变要插入或从mysql数据库中提取的数据的格式。